2020807184929222360240672
Even
2020807184929222360240672 is even
Previous even number is 2020807184929222360240670
Next even number is 2020807184929222360240674
Cubed
8252292861059426466955843661944021694111125222250008565662715901763944448
Squared
Binary
110101011111011000010110101010000000111011100101100110010000110110001001000100000